Being a Trans Female
MtF stands for male-to-female, describing female trans people: assigned male at birth, they identify as female. They are called trans girls/women, and have done some of the most important work in building up, fighting for and organizing the LGBT community!
A lot of trans girls feel dysphoria due to their hair length, not having breasts, not having a "feminine" figure or their genitals. It can help to curb dysphoria to grow out your hair, paint your nails, wear jewelry or conventionally feminine clothes.
